| Factory | Number |
|---|---|
| SERCORE | 8692955128 |
| OM | 32411135597 |
| LIZARTE | 04200153 |
| LIZARTE | 04200152 |
| SERCORE | 869 2955 127 |
| SERCORE | 8692955102 |
| TRW | JPR698 |
Descripition:
Brand:SERCORE
Part Number(s):8692955128
ProductName:Hydraulic Pump
TRISCAN 8170 344108 Brake Caliper
FIRST LINE FEM 3321 Mounting, manual transmission
STAHLGRUBER 3016307 Clutch Pressure Plate
KüHNER 30212RI Alternator
ATL Autotechnik A 23 050 Starter
WOLF 7512 Master Cylinder Brakes
SK SK3028DS Timing Belt Kit
HC-PARTS CA358IR Alternator
FEBI BILSTEIN 25292 Water Pump
OE 54444-50Y11 Rubber Buffer For Suspension
TOYOTA 12305-28231 Engine Mount, Right
Professionals Choice 126126 Rear Brake Rotor